UBOS Releases Schedule for Publication of Key Survey and Census Reports
The Uganda Bureau of Statistics (UBOS) has announced a release calendar for several completed national surveys and census reports that will be published between March and May 2026.
In a public statement issued in Kampala on March 6, 2026, UBOS said the reports will be disseminated on specific dates to provide stakeholders with updated official statistics to support planning, decision-making and public debate.
According to the schedule, the first report to be released will be the Uganda Malaria Indicator (UMIS) Survey Report 2025 on March 12, 2026. This will be followed by the Orphans and Other Vulnerable Children (OVC) Census Monograph 2024 – Volume 4 on March 19, 2026, and the Multi-Dimensional Poverty Index (MPI) Census Monograph 2024 – Volume 5 on March 26, 2026.
Other reports scheduled for release include the Baseline Education Census (BEC) Report 2025 on April 9, 2026, the Labour Market Survey Report 2025 on April 16, 2026, and the National Human Resource (Manpower) Survey Report 2025 on April 23, 2026.
UBOS will also publish the Uganda Aquaculture Census (UAC) Report 2025 on April 30, 2026, followed by the Uganda Harmonized Indicator (UHIS) Survey Reports covering Wave I and Wave II (2021–2024) and Wave III 2025 on May 7, 2026.
The statistics body stated that all the reports will be made available on its official website on their respective release dates to ensure public access to the information.
UBOS noted that the data will provide high-quality official statistics to support evidence-based planning and policy formulation. The statement was issued by UBOS Executive Director and Chief Statistician Chris N. Mukiza, who encouraged stakeholders to use the reports to guide informed decision-making.
